London hotels in Lewisham
We found 395 properties with availability in London
Unknownrooms
7 Chalsey Road, London, United Kingdom
Alross Guest House With Italian Breakfast
45 Barriedale 45, London, United Kingdom
The Bell'S
60 Broadfield Road, London, United Kingdom
3 Bedrooms Flat -Wifi-Freeparking-Babycot-15Min To Pepys Park
8 Kingfisher Square, London, United Kingdom
Amazing New Bed Stay In New Cross Goldsmiths
Se14 6Ja 153A Desmond, London, United Kingdom
Alross Studio Flat / Private Bathroom
45 Barriedale, London, United Kingdom
Etta'S House - No 31 - A Cozy Urban Escape
31 Etta Street, London, United Kingdom
Grangemill Garden Annex
95 Grangemill Road, London, United Kingdom
The Navarone Blue Orchid Flat
44B Brownhill Road, London, United Kingdom
Butterfly Home
69 Ivorydown, London, United Kingdom
The Nest Of Forest Hill
31 Perry Vale, London, United Kingdom
Deluxe And Modern Studio Apartment In Sydenham
2 Sydenham Road, London, United Kingdom
A Cosy Ground Floor Flat
159 Davenport Road, London, United Kingdom
Budget Rooms & Beds In London
Buckingham Lane, London, United Kingdom
Nestly Nook In New Cross
30 Billington Road, London, United Kingdom
Modern And Cosy Studio Flat
41A Honor Oak Park Flat A Gnd Flr Rear, London, United Kingdom
Comfy And Convenient Studio Suite Lewisham With Free Street Parking, Wifi And Quick Access To Central London Sleep 3
104 Perry Hill, London, United Kingdom
London House Near Greenwich, Free Parking, Free Wifi
Capstone Road, London, United Kingdom
Executive Bright And Airy Studio Apartment In Sydenham
2 Sydenham Road, London, United Kingdom
Cosy Apartment 5 Guests 3 Beds 1 Sofa Bed Lewisham
166 Lee High Road Flat 10 Meridian Court, London, United Kingdom